[ BUILD # : Beta ] [ JDK VERSION : 1.5.0_05 ] [I am using the Derby Engine.] When you are using tool like SQL Navigator or TOAD, when you are selecting "VIEW DATA" for a table, you have then possibilities to add a new row or to remove a selected row, or to update data of a given row. Would be nice if the data module could support that when you are using a jdbc 2 driver that permits to update resultset of a query.
